Tips & Tricks

  • β€’Always salt your pasta water generously β€” it should taste like the sea.
  • β€’Reserve a cup of starchy pasta water before draining. It's liquid gold for emulsifying sauces.
  • β€’Cook pasta 1 minute less than the package says if finishing it in the sauce.
